If you’re looking for an example of a life faithfully devoted to following God, look no further than the life of Abraham. From heeding God’s call to leave his people and his homeland to obeying His instruction, which nearly resulted in sacrificing his son, Abraham teaches us much about being faithful. How many of us would drop everything to follow God, even if we had no idea where He was going to lead us? Abraham did, and if we’ll do the same, our lives will be richer for it.

About the Author:
Terence Highsmith is a systems programmer for NASA. Terence studied political science and government at East Carolina University and earned a Master of Science in information technology. A Bible class teacher at the Westview Church of Christ, Terence is happy to join the family of Cornerstone writers with his first release.
